Quick note on the Ledgerpane audit-log viewer: if folks report blank result pages, it's almost always the index lagging behind the write path — check the indexer lag metric before blaming the UI. Anything over five minutes means the backfill job stalled; kick it from the admin console, not the CLI. Don't restart the viewer pods, that just hides the symptom. The full recovery steps live on the page below.

runbook for tagug-hafog: https://jira.lumiclabs.internal/projects/pages/pages/9773c0d8

## Runbook: Validator Plugins (Checkaroo)

Quick orientation before you touch anything: Checkaroo loads data-validator plugins at boot from the registry bucket, and each plugin is signature-checked before it runs. If a plugin fails verification, the whole pipeline halts — that's intentional, don't disable it. To let the loader fetch and verify plugins locally, you need the registry access secret in your env file. Drop it in right after this line, and the loader picks it up on restart.

sealed setting: ARCHIVE_KEY3=c1f

INTERNAL MEMO — Finance Team Only

Re: Term Sheet from Caldrey Systems

Caldrey's revised term sheet arrived Tuesday. Key points: a three-year supply commitment, volume rebates tiered at 8% and 12%, and an exclusivity clause covering the Velmora product line. Lena Harwick has flagged the exclusivity language as potentially restrictive given our pipeline with other partners. Please model cash impact under both tiers before Friday's review. Our position going into negotiations is noted below.

board note of kahag-baguf: The finance team signed off on a budget of $419.2 million for Project Gorvan.

Customer Concentration Risk — Managers Only

Belmora Components currently derives 46% of revenue from the Quillon Systems account, up from 31% two years ago. Payment terms remain favorable, but the renewal window opens next quarter and pricing pressure is expected. Finance should stress-test receivables scenarios assuming a 20% volume reduction and report sensitivity results at the next review. The mitigation direction under discussion is recorded below.

board note of kadug-tawig: Only 5 of the 100 pilot accounts renewed Oliath, so a churn review is set for April 15.